Output 64db37cd4c22413aff876b8fcc77ee90ab86968c584c245ebbe26bbd4e0d8c04:3

value
1849561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b23f45f7607c882ba37bd79f3f9b725096e993eb OP_EQUAL
address
3HwVzziaoFfHQTbXSZMQ9VHDArYyPgBAL5
transaction
64db37cd4c22413aff876b8fcc77ee90ab86968c584c245ebbe26bbd4e0d8c04